Etymology

From Mapudungun rag ko (clayey water), a place name adapted into Spanish as Arauco.

Proper noun

Araucanía f

  1. (historical) Araucania, the homeland of the Mapuche people in part of Patagonia (southern Chile and Argentina).
  2. One of the fifteen administrative regions of Chile.
